Non-disclosure agreements are some of the most common and challenging contracts for companies to manage. Reviewing the terms of any individual NDA isn't that difficult, but the quantity and strategic role of NDAs across the organization increase their importance. The challenge with NDAs is learning how to review them quickly and thoroughly while keeping an eye on the big-picture context. Let's dive in! 💼🔍 🔹 In the realm of government contracting, being the middle man often raises questions about efficiency, transparency, and value. Holding a position that bridges government agencies and private sector vendors, the role of the middle man can be both a facilitator of smooth transactions and a source of added complexity. 🔹 It's undeniable that middle men can bring unique expertise and networks to the table, streamlining processes and offering valuable insights. They can act as mediators, helping navigate the intricate landscape of government contracting and ensuring that both parties find common ground. 🔹 On the flip side, concerns arise about the potential for increased costs, delays, and lack of direct communication that can come with involving a middle man in government contracting. Transparency and accountability become crucial factors in evaluating the added value versus the drawbacks. 🔹 As the landscape of government contracting continues to evolve, striking the right balance between the benefits and challenges of the middle man role becomes essential. Innovation, technology, and enhanced communication channels can play pivotal roles in reshaping how this intermediary position functions. 🔹 Ultimately, the key lies in fostering collaboration, driving efficiency, and maintaining a focus on the end goal – delivering value to the public while ensuring a fair and competitive marketplace.
